(DoD) A designated area in a hostile or potentially hostile operational area that, when seized and held, ensures the continuous air landing of troops and materiel and provides the maneuver space necessary for projected operations. Normally it is the area seized in the assault phase of an airborne operation.
(DoD) A designated location in an operational area used as a base for supply and evacuation by air. See also beachhead; bridgehead.
